Pp3c14_13600V3.1
protein sequence
(length: 149 aa)
MCHLHDMYIAHHSLKLDNILIIQHTIVKVVDFGICKIGVDSNPKATKNNYIYGSLAYIVLEVLKNKYKIMIMYSFDVDVFSFVIVYCKIFSKRNPFDDCRKDEILERLEKSKRPELPSNCDELMELIEECWNLNPLHPPKFAKICKRLK